St. Maarten’s Under 22 team Places second in Alabama
Loading...

SIMPSON BAY—St. Maarten Under 22 baseball team took second place at the Piper Davis Tournament in Birmingham, Alabama July 11-16. Minister of Sports Silveria Jacobs, along with family, friends and spectators welcomed the baseball team home from competing in second National Inner-City Tournament.


  Players were able to exhibit their athleticism before college coaches thus opening doors of opportunity for higher education.
  Minister Jacobs congratulated Team St. Maarten, who left the tournament as Sub-Champions, along with MVP of the game Denzel Brooks. She also commended the team and their coaches for their time and dedication in preparing for the tournament, given that many of the payers have not been paying baseball consistently as they have aged out of Senior Little League division.
  Jacobs continued to encourage the team and the youth of St. Maarten to recognize that although sports are important, the academics should always be the core of any endeavors or opportunities that may arise. Students must put as much, if not more, effort into academic studying, as education will always be there in the long run to ensure a secure future.
